Transaction 21b7324f603c88bdbd856a5426f500ca91254aecf45e67c83422c800eb2ef4bd
1 Input
1 Output
-
21b7324f603c88bdbd856a5426f500ca91254aecf45e67c83422c800eb2ef4bd:0
- value
- 17638
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 32f5b2e42e1043a8a09c011c750789cf490ce887 OP_EQUAL
- address
- 36LU3azBr53JH2mxoPxHbMvhySXF1AL7HN